Penylan Farm Cottages, Monmouth, Monmouthshire

Penylan Farm Cottages, nestled near the picturesque town of Monmouth, offers exceptional self-catering accommodations in the heart of Monmouthshire. The holiday cottages provide a perfect retreat with stunning views of the Wye Valley, Brecon Beacons, and Black Mountains, creating an idyllic backdrop for a tranquil getaway.

Accommodation options at Penylan Farm Cottages cater to diverse preferences, ensuring a memorable stay for every guest. The three tastefully converted cottages, located in a charming courtyard, boast original oak beams, underfloor heating, Egyptian cotton bedding, plum down duvets, and Welsh wool blankets. Each cottage offers a private south-facing patio, providing a serene space for relaxation.

The Mill, a unique split-level conversion, accommodates up to 2 people. With an open-plan kitchen and living area on the upper level, featuring a Juliet balcony with field views, and a king en suite room on the lower level, The Mill offers a distinctive and comfortable retreat. The property is equipped with modern amenities, including a flat-screen TV with DVD player, city-speed Wi-Fi, and a well-equipped kitchen with a dishwasher.

The Ciderhouse, a former cart shed dating back to the early 1800s, provides outstanding accommodation for up to 6 people plus an infant. With a master triple room, a ground floor twin, and a first-floor twin room in the eaves, the Ciderhouse is ideal for family getaways. The spacious open-plan living/dining area and well-equipped kitchen offer a perfect blend of comfort and functionality. Outdoor enthusiasts can unwind on the courtyard patio, enjoying a glass of wine on summer evenings.

Beili Stable, a large ground-floor barn, accommodates up to 4 people. Featuring exposed beams, antique furniture, and a Swedish wood burner, this charming barn offers a cosy atmosphere. The large open-plan kitchen/living/dining area is filled with natural light, and the two en suite bedrooms (1 king and 1 twin) provide comfort and privacy. Outside, a south-westerly facing private patio invites guests to enjoy the scenic surroundings.

While staying at Penylan Farm Cottages, guests can explore the local area, with footpaths leading to the renowned Offa’s Dyke path. A short 10-minute drive takes you to Monmouth, a town with a vibrant array of shops, restaurants, and cafes. Additionally, within a twenty-minute drive, discover the wonders of Abergavenny, the Wye Valley, the Forest of Dean, Brecon Beacons, and the Black Mountains, adding a touch of adventure to your Monmouthshire experience.

Craigneish, Trearddur Bay, Anglesey

Discover the coastal haven of Craigneish, strategically positioned just twenty yards from the beach in Trearddur, Isle of Anglesey. This self-catering retreat offers one ground-floor apartment with stunning views of the bay and Holyhead Mountain, making it a sought-after destination for visitors of all ages.

The apartment accommodates nine guests, featuring a double room, two twins, and a triple room. The living/dining room is equipped with a TV, wood burner, and Wi-Fi, creating a comfortable space to unwind. The well-appointed kitchen, bathed in natural light and featuring a spacious table, leads to a utility room with access to the sheltered garden at the property's rear.

Lawned gardens grace both the front and rear of Craigneish, providing scenic vistas. Ample parking is available for multiple cars, ensuring convenience for all guests.

Explore Trearddur Bay, a vibrant locale with a village store, Spar, pubs, and restaurants. Just 3 miles away, Holyhead offers additional amenities, including Tesco, Morrisons, and a ferry port with daily travel to Dublin.

Beyond the comforts of Craigneish, the area offers a plethora of outdoor activities, from walking and golfing to diving, climbing, and sailing. Anglesey, rich in culture and heritage, boasts numerous Areas of Outstanding Natural Beauty, captivating beaches, and wildlife reserves. South Stack Cliffs, a haven for seabirds during Spring and Summer, features a car park, visitor centre, and café.

Easter Cottage, Shaftesbury, Dorset (Sleeps 1-4)


With private off street parking, Easter Cottage is set in a beautiful private courtyard in the heart of the historic market town of Shaftesbury. The famous Gold Hill is a five-minute level stroll away.

This outstanding property sleeps up to 4 people and comes with a range of excellent facilities. Close attention has been paid to every detail.

A stylish and well-equipped kitchen comes with a variety of appliances. You unwind in the relaxing living room which comes with comfy seating, an electric wood burner to keep you toasty and a dining table. French windows open to a lovely patio area with a table and chairs. A great spot for an afternoon glass of wine whilst the sun is shining. A second patio area with seating is also available.

Two cosy bedrooms are available, one with a king-size bed and one with twin beds. Both share a modern bathroom. Fluffy white towels and white cotton sheets are provided.

Easter Cottage is a fantastic base for exploring a range of excellent attractions in the local area. A pool is only a 2-minute walk from the property and in town, you can wander around tea shops and small independent shops. The town is one of the oldest and highest in England. You can also hike up Gold Hill and visit the Gold Hill Museum. Lots of superb attractions are in the local area including Shaftesbury Abbey & Museum, Longleat Safari Park & House, Lulworth Castle & Park, Hayes Motor Museum & Cerne Abbas Giant.

Clock Cottage, Llanvetherine, Abergavenny, Monmouthshire (Sleeps 1-2)


Clock Cottage provides wonderful self-catering accommodation in Llanvetherine near Abergavenny. Set in 80 acres of grounds in Monmouthshire, it is the perfect place to escape from the pressures of modern life.

The 18th Century cottage is nestled in the grounds of an old farmhouse but comes with its own privacy. The property is elegantly furnished and sleeps up to 2 adults, ideal for a romantic getaway. The cottage gets its name from a unique 18th Century clock on the adjoining roof.

This ground level cottage comes with retractable doors for wheelchairs but please beware there is one small step. The spacious property has one large double bedroom with a king size bed and floor to ceiling windows which open onto a private garden. The bathroom has a gorgeous roll top bath, separate shower, loo and hand basin.

A well-equipped kitchen/living room has a wood stove to keep you cosy, a TV and floor to ceiling windows which open onto the garden. There are 3 steps up to the lawn/garden which comes with a paved sitting area with a gas BBQ and chairs. A lovely place for al fresco dining.

Guests are welcome to wander around the woodland and ponds. There is also a floodlit tennis court on site which is available for guests.

White Castle is about 5 minutes by car (45 minutes walk) and is one of 3 castles included in the Three Castles Walk. The other two are Skenfrith and Grosmont. A 45 minute walk is the 12th century Hunters Moon Inn. Llanthony Priory is around 30 minutes away which has a 12th Century Cistercian Abbey. A hotel and bar are in the old ruins too. Abergavenny is 5 miles away and has lots of interesting shops to see. A range of great attractions are in the local area, including Hilston Park, Graig Syfyrddin, Ysgyryd Fawr, Sugarloaf Vineyards & the Monmouthshire and Brecon Canal.
